Class H VPI Insulation

Utilizing high-grade mica tape and solventless epoxy resin under deep vacuum pressure impregnation to eliminate air voids, preventing partial discharge and insulation breakdown under 3.3kV to 11kV operating stress.

Dynamic Voltage Regulation

Integrated solid-state Automatic Voltage Regulators (AVR) deliver rapid transient response (under 0.2 seconds) with ±0.5% voltage regulation accuracy during sudden load step changes and grid frequency fluctuations.

Severe Environment IP Protection

Custom enclosure ratings from IP23 (drip-proof open ventilated) up to IP55/IP56 (totally enclosed water/dust-tight) designed specifically for red-dust mine shafts and coastal salt-spray exposure in Durban and Cape Town.

The Information Gain Advantage: Overcoming South African Grid Instability

Standard off-the-shelf alternators engineered for stable European or North American grids frequently fail in Southern Africa due to sustained harmonic distortion, thermal overload caused by 45°C+ ambient temperatures at high altitudes (such as Johannesburg's 1,750m elevation), and frequent restart voltage spikes during load-shedding transitions. Our custom OEM alternators integrate oversized copper windings, 2/3 pitch winding designs to eliminate 3rd order harmonics, and heavy-duty silicon steel laminations with low iron loss (under 2.5W/kg) to deliver uninterrupted continuous prime and standby power.

3. Demand for Altitude Thermal Derating Correction

Operating high-voltage alternators in the Highveld region requires specialized thermal recalculation. Because air density decreases with altitude, cooling efficiency drops. Our custom OEM designs incorporate enlarged cooling fans and dual-circuit heat exchangers (CACA/CACW cooling) to deliver 100% rated output at 1500m+ elevation.

Are your alternators equipped to handle harmonic distortion from variable speed drives (VSDs)?

Absolutely. Variable frequency drives used in mine ventilation and heavy pumping generate high harmonic currents. Our alternators feature 2/3 pitch stator windings and heavy copper damper cages that suppress third-harmonic heating, ensuring low Total Harmonic Distortion (THD < 3%) and stable voltage waveforms.
